care |
serious attention. |
chart |
a sheet that gives information in the form of a table or graph. |
dollar |
the main unit of money in the United States and many other countries. One U.S. dollar is equal to 100 cents. |
extra |
more than is expected or usual. |
force |
power, energy, or physical strength. |
gather |
to bring together into one place; collect. |
hamburger |
ground meat, or a round flat mass of ground meat that is cooked and served on bread. |
pant |
to breathe in quick, short breaths; gasp. |
rim |
the edge or border of something round or circular. |
runner |
a person who is moving along quickly on his or her feet, or a person who races on foot. |
section |
a part that is different or apart from the whole. |
thick |
large from one side of a surface to the other side; not thin. |
upon |
on. |
usual |
most common; normal. |
victory |
success in a game or war. |
